The inhabitants of Beijing have not had a glimpse of blue sky for several months now. Instead, they are living under a cloak of pollution, in a permanent cloud of micro-particles that hide the sun and clog up their lungs.

China has started to pay the price of chasing growth, and it’s a high price to pay: the environment has been sacrificed on the altar of profit. “Airpocalypse”, as it is now referred to, is perhaps the final straw. The people of Beijing are becoming increasingly intolerant of their living conditions and are starting to mobilise against the persistent pollution. A report from the Chinese capital, where we meet both new dissenters and authorities who are finding it hard to react.
